What companies run services between Leeds, England and Flamborough Head, England?

You can take a train from Leeds to Flamborough Head via Seamer and Bempton in around 2h 27m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Leeds City Bus Station to North Landing via Rail Station, Beverley BS, and Bridlington BS in around 5h 46m.
